split-second

1 of 2

adjective

split-sec·​ond ˈsplit-ˈse-kənd How to pronounce split-second (audio)
Synonyms of split-secondnext
1
: occurring in a split second
a split-second decision
2
: extremely precise
split-second timing

split second

2 of 2

noun

: a fractional part of a second : flash

Examples of split-second in a Sentence

Adjective a day trader who is used to making split-second decisions Noun In a split second, it was all over. a devastating accident can cause everything in your life to change in a split second

Word History

First Known Use

Adjective

1944, in the meaning defined at sense 1

Noun

1912, in the meaning defined above
